India defeat Bangladesh by 21 runs, complete series sweep

CHANDIGARH: Once touted as one of India’s most promising allrounder­s, Radha Yadav was dropped from the national team in early 2023 following a bad run of form. It took consistent performanc­es in two editions of the Women’s Premiere League (WPL) and a slew of good shows in the domestic circuit for her to make a comeback in the team after a gap of 13 months.

On Thursday with 10 wickets in five matches, Yadav emerged as the most successful bowler and the Player of the Series of the T20 series as Harmanpree­t Kaur-led India whitewashe­d hosts Bangladesh 5-0 in Sylhet. In the final T20I, India registered a 21-run win with left-arm spinner Yadav taking 3/24. Leg-spinner Asha Sobhana bagged 2/ 25.

Batting first, India posted 156/5 with No.3 batter Dayalan Hemalatha scoring a fiery 28-ball 37. Hemalatha too is on a comeback trail with Jemimah Rodrigues undergoing rehab for an injury at the National Cricket Academy. Smriti Mandhana also looked in soild touch during her 25-ball knock of 33. Batting at No. 4, Kaur scored 24-ball 30 but the highlight of India’s innings was an unbeaten 17-ball 28 by Richa Ghosh that helped India cross the 150-run mark.

In reply, the hosts scored 135/6 in 50 overs. Ritu Moni, coming in at No. 5, scored 33-ball 37 and Shorifa Khatun made an unbeaten 28 runs off 21 balls to add some respectabi­lity to the chase.

Brief scores: India 156/5 (Dayalan Hemalatha 37, Smriti Mandhana 33, Nahida Akter 2/27). Bangladesh 135/6 (Ritu Moni 37, Shorifa Khatun 28*, Radha Yadav 3/24). India won by 21 runs.
